About

Island Cabana Aruba runs private boat charters out of Palm-Eagle Beach, and the 4.8 rating across nearly 400 reviews shows they've figured out the formula. Three-hour trips handle snorkeling, swimming, and cruising without the cattle-boat vibe—groups stay small and the crew adjusts the route if conditions shift. The #12 spot among 38 boat and water-sport operators in the area isn't accidental; repeat customers keep mentioning the captain's local knowledge and the willingness to linger at better reefs instead of rushing through checkboxes. Intensity sits at a 2, which means you're not diving deep or fighting currents—comfortable for families or anyone who wants water time without certification paperwork. Seventy-five dollars puts it in the mid-range for Aruba charters, and booking direct keeps things simple. Departure times flex around wind and swell, so confirm the day before.

ABC Tours Aruba

ABC Tours Aruba operates out of Oranjestad and has held the #3 spot among outdoor activities in the capital for a reason — it's a full-day commitment. The standard safari runs seven hours, which is longer than most competitors, and covers Arikok National Park, the natural pool, caves, and a handful of beaches in one loop. That scope explains the $150 price point, which is about double what shorter half-day land tours charge elsewhere on the island. The back-to-back Travelers Choice awards and the volume of reviews point to consistent execution, and the guides get mentioned often — not just for driving, but for pacing the day so it doesn't feel like a forced march. Families book this because the private routes skip the roughest terrain and can accommodate infants, which matters if you're trying to see the interior without bounce-testing a car seat. If you're on a cruise, ABC coordinates timing around port schedules. If you'd rather spend half the day at a beach club, this isn't that.

Jolly Pirates Cruises

Jolly Pirates runs a four-hour catamaran cruise out of Hadicurari, the fishing pier on the northwest coast near the high-rise hotels. The boat is ranked #7 among Oranjestad water sports for a reason: multiple snorkel stops, rope swings off the stern, and a crew that keeps the vibe relaxed without being forced. You'll hit at least two reef sites, and the water is shallow enough that kids can snorkel comfortably—this is the lowest-intensity water activity in the category. Morning departures include a full meal; afternoon trips are drinks only, so check the schedule when you book. At $90, it's positioned between De Palm Tours' beach club package with slides and banana boats and the pricier land-based jeep safaris. If you want open water over a beach club, and sailing over driving through Arikok, this is the call. Book direct through their site. Cash tip for the crew is standard.

De Palm Tours

De Palm Tours runs a private beach club on the west coast near Oranjestad, and it's built around water activities — think slides, banana boats, snorkeling gear, and a roped-off swimming area. The #5 ranking among Oranjestad transportation reflects that this isn't just a shuttle service; most visitors book the half-day beach package that includes cabanas, towels, and food service. The back-to-back Travelers Choice awards suggest consistency, and the 4.8 rating across 26,000+ reviews backs that up. The setup skews family-friendly. Kids get underwater activities in shallow zones, parents get palapas with shade and beverage service. It's beach entertainment, not wilderness — no natural pools or cave hikes like the UTV tours that head into Arikok. Duration runs around four hours, which is enough for the slides and a meal without burning the whole day. Note that the flamingo interactions cost extra, and cabana rentals are mandatory with the package. If you want inland exploration, this isn't it. If you want a contained beach day with activities included, it does the job.
